Javascript linkchecker - url encode

时间:2015-06-02 13:43:23

标签: javascript

我试图在此linkchecker中添加一个新主机 - http://greasyfork.org/en/scripts/6746-universal-links-checker-v7/code (第1480和1553行 - 这是对于webshare.cz非常相似的。)

我要添加的网站是bitster.cz

此网站无法从该链接检查器检查为99%的网站,此网站必须与网站共享相同(第1480和1553行)。我从bitter支持有一些关于文件检查的信息,但我不知道如何将它添加到linkchecker。

首先,必须对所有的bitter链接进行编码(这应该通过encodeURIComponent(bitsterUrl)完成) - 因为在每个bitter链接中都有#,并且必须在链接检查之前将其更改为%23。

此处提供了文件检查功能:

https://bitster.cz/api/file_validate?param= **+ encoded bitster link**

然后这个:

onload: function (result) {
    var res = result.responseText;

    if (res.contains("True")) {
        DisplayTheCheckedLinks([id], 'alive_link');
    } else {
        DisplayTheCheckedLinks([id], 'adead_link');
    }
}

因为对于实时链接,响应是" True" - 对于死链接,它是"错误"。

知道该怎么做吗?

0 个答案:

没有答案